Once upon a time I was a 28 year old single woman in search of an adventure. I had grown up and had always lived in the Boston area.................it was time to break out of my comfort zone (ok, truth be told I was running away after one of those infamous "relationships gone bad" but don't tell anyone.................it's a secret). I was going to MOVE. The decision was made one morning and, lo and behold, two weeks later I had a brand new job, a brand new apartment, and a date for the moving truck to come and gather up my life. Done deal! Destination? Vero Beach, Florida!

Of course Mom was devastated but what could she do I was much too old for her to send to my room. She had to let me go. In full support, she offered to drive down with me and stay a couple of weeks to help me get settled. What a gal :love:

Fortunately the 'settling in' was accomplished quickly. The furniture was arranged, the window treatments hung, the accessories set out, and the refrigerator stocked. But I didn't have to begin work for another week. And Mom's scheduled flight for home was several days away. What to do? Well, go to Disney of course :woohoo:

So that's how 28 year old me, and 61 year old Mom, ended up in Disney back in August of 1990. Our first time!!!!!

We rode many of the rides. We saw many of the shows. Mom preferred the tamer attractions, never being much for speed or heights. Mom + thrill rides = well, nothing good. It was always my Dad that would go on the Scrambler with me and my brother at the annual 4th of July Lion's Club Carnival. Still, at Disney, she stood in line at Space Mountain until we were just about to board. Then? She chickened out and decided to meet me at the exit. :laughing: I did manage to talk her into a spin on Thunder Mountain later on that day but the result was less than stellar. She was green and queasy for at least 30 minutes thereafter :confused3

At one point the two of us were just leisurely strolling along, enjoying one another's company when, suddenly, she shrieked!!!!! I turned towards her, startled :eek: What happened? Are you ok?

And then.....................

I saw..........................

OMG...........................

:eek: :eek: :eek: :eek:

On her head, on her face, on her glasses, dripping into her eye..............

BIRD POOP!

A bird had pooped on her head!!!!!

And it must've been a mighty big bird because that was some mighty big poop :scared1:




So what did I do? What would you do? You probably would've run to your mother's assistance now wouldn't you have? Me?



I laughed!

:lmao: :rotfl: :laughing: :rotfl2: :lmao: :rotfl: :laughing: :rotfl2: :lmao: :rotfl: :laughing: :rotfl2:




I laughed, and laughed and laughed and laughed! I doubled over in hysterics! I was laughing so hard I almost peed my pants! Even now, thinking of it, I still laugh :rotfl2:

Mom? Well there she stood. Eyes wide in astonishment. Dripping with bird poop. And then...............she began to laugh too.

I don't think the two of us have ever laughed that hard in our lives. And to this day we still dissolve into fits of laughter when we recount the story.

So Mom.

I'm so glad you will be coming to Disney with me and Olivia this Spring.

And this time, I promise, I won't laugh if a bird poops on your head!
